About DrillScan
DrillScan is an oil and gas company providing innovatives drilling solutions with directional drilling software, well engineering services and drilling courses.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Houston?

Understanding the cost of living near Houston is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at DrillScan.
Houston's Cost of Living Index is approximately 98.5 (1.5% less expensive than US average; 5.9% more than TX average). Major city, energy/medical hub, housing generally affordable for size, but varies. METRO bus/rail. When planning your budget based on a salary from DrillScan,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,200 - $1,800+ A significant portion of DrillScan sal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 (High AC use)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$40 (METRO Q Card monthly)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$400 - $590 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$750+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,570 - $4,090+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
